Frequently asked questions about hotels in Crewkerne

  • What are the top landmarks to see in and around Crewkerne?

    Crewkerne has a lot to offer! You can't miss the beautiful St Bartholomew's Church, with its 15th century tower, and the Crewkerne Museum, which tells the town's history. A short drive away is the stunning Montacute House, a Tudor mansion with beautiful gardens.

  • Which towns or cities worth a visit near Crewkerne?

    Just a short drive from Crewkerne, you can explore the historic town of Yeovil, with its beautiful St John the Baptist Church and the Yeovil Country Park. Or head to the charming seaside town of Lyme Regis, known for its fossil hunting and picturesque harbour.
